  • Plant Guide

    ‘Pink Spire’ summersweet

    Clethra alnifolia 'Pink Spire'

    Very fragrant, light pink bottlebrush flowers grace this native shrub in late summer and early fall, attracting butterflies and other insects and perfuming the garden for weeks.

  • Plant Guide

    Yunnan meadow rue

    Thalictrum delavayi

    From mid-summer to early autumn, this Thalictrum species has clusters of large, fluffy-looking flowers with lilac to white petals and pale yellow stamens atop wiry, purple-tinted stems and delicately textured foliage.

  • Plant Guide

    Rocky Mountain iris

    Iris missouriensis

    This variable, beardless iris with narrow leaves to 20 inches long bears 2 to 4 blooms on each branched stem, in summer.
